The Anatomy of an Investigation

The initial phase of any air crash investigation episode focuses on the immediate response and evidence gathering. This stage involves the deployment of teams to the wreckage site, the securing of the flight data recorder and cockpit voice recorder, and the collection of physical evidence. The guide highlights the painstaking work of reconstructionists who piece together fragmented components to determine the aircraft's trajectory and structural failure points. This foundational work is critical, as it establishes the factual baseline upon which all subsequent analysis depends, separating speculation from verified data.

Data and Debris: The Physical Evidence

Beyond the dramatic visuals of recovery, the technical examination of debris is the cornerstone of determining cause. An effective episode guide will walk the viewer through the classification of wreckage, explaining how the distribution of parts can indicate in-flight breakup or controlled descent. Investigators scrutinize metallurgical samples, looking for signs of fatigue, corrosion, or manufacturing defects. The guide clarifies how these physical clues interact with the digital data from the recorders, creating a multi-dimensional picture of the event that moves the narrative from mystery to methodical conclusion.

Human Factors and Systemic Review

Modern air crash investigation episodes delve deeply into the human element, recognizing that error is rarely isolated. The guide explains how Crew Resource Management (CRM) principles are applied to analyze communication breakdowns, decision fatigue, and situational awareness among pilots. It also examines the broader context, including maintenance logs, air traffic control transcripts, and weather data, to assess whether the tragedy was the result of individual action, mechanical failure, or a failure in the entire socio-technical system.

Regulatory Frameworks and International Cooperation

A comprehensive guide addresses the legal and jurisdictional frameworks that govern these investigations. Viewers learn about the independence required of investigative bodies to ensure objectivity, free from pressure from manufacturers or airlines. The content often explores international agreements, such as those governed by the International Civil Aviation Organization (ICAO), which dictate how nations collaborate on cross-border incidents. Understanding these protocols is essential for appreciating why certain conclusions are reached and how safety recommendations are implemented globally to prevent future occurrences.
